I am having ECC 6.0 SAP system running on Solaris server , DB as oracle 10.2g.
As ECC 6.0 offers us to perform BW activity in the system itself, we have decided to work on BW on a different client in our development server.
Clients in dev server
010 (SandBOX)- C1DCLNT010
200(ABAP development) - C1DCLNT200
220(Testing)- C1DCLNT220
300(Customizing)- C1DCLNT300
350(Newly created BW client)- C1DCLNT350
Now after creating 350 client we have changed the BW client to 350 from running the program RSADMINA.
Now when we have tried to Execute RSA1 in 350 , it is getting calcelled and says
"Current logical system of the client is C1DCLNT350, although the client has been originally created the logical system name as C1DCLNT010 which is the logical system name of client 010."
In this regard I must tell you that before creating client 350 we executed RSA1 in client 010.May be because of that system takes 010 as BIW client.
Probable solution:
01)Now can we change the logical system name of 350 to C1DCLNT010? or
02)Can we Run T-Code BDLS and change the logical system name to a new one from C1DCLNT010 and assign the newly created logical system name to 350?
Note:
I have done this simulation test in our IDES system and it worked for me but the problem is in IDES system there is no connection with other system, not even STMS is configured.
But here in our development system STMS is configured, though transportation is being carried out from client 200(ABAP) and 300(CUST).
Now my concern is changing logical system name for client 010 will impact other client/transportation etc
03) or we have to use 010 as BIW cient which I do not want to use, as already some R/3 development(Non-critical) has been done in client 010.
